Moab Support Forum > ICC profiles and...?

I've downloaded the ICC profile for each of the types of paper I want to use in my printer (Epson R2000). Sure enough, when I want to pick a color setting, the paper type comes right up in the pulldown menu. BUT - when I go to select the type of paper I'm going to use, it doesn't show up - I just pick the one that sounds the closest. Is there anything else that I need to set up on my Mac that allows it to show the specific type in the *paper* settings? -- Jeff

June 8, 2015 | Unregistered CommenterJeff Pidgeon

Jeff, this is an excellent question. The Media Type list in the printer driver cannot be modified at all, so all 3rd party paper companies have to used existing media types. All of our recommended media types can be found next to each and every ICC profile download link on this web site. The Media Type tells the printer how much ink to put down onto the paper, as well as which black ink to use. You can find all of the ICC profiles and related Media Type recommendations here:
